(July 23 2026) Leaders of various indigenous peoples’ (IP) organizations, IP rights advocates gathered at the National Commission on Indigenous Peoples (NCIP) national office on Thursday July 23 2026, to demand the agency officials resolve important concerns on the Free, Prior, and Informed Consent (FPIC) guidelines. The group expressed grave concern that the draft revisions undermine the rights of indigenous communities in favor of fast-tracked corporate projects. Photo/Analy Labor
